I've got TWO cards to show you... I am bursting to show you the first one. It's the first time I've made one like this and have since made a 2nd! As it's my first please go easy on me lol




It's a card in a box!!! I've seen them all over Pinterest and blogland and thought I'd give them a go. They looked pretty complicated but I found a fantastic tutorial on YouTube here ... and all I'm tellin' ya is if I can do it anyone can lol. The video is just over 6 minutes and so easy to follow :-D

I'm really pleased with how my card turned out...the only thing I would do different is make the image larger. I've used Fishbowl o' Roses...this is a brilliant image to colour. 


I added glitter to the roses and Glossy Accents to the water.


I found some thin cork in a drawer and used it for one of the flowers behind the birthday sign as well as burlap for one of the hearts. I added Doodlebug Sprinkles enamel dots for added interest.


Another burlap flower with a cork and button center. All the pp pieces have been scored to give a nicer finish.

I would encourage anyone who hasn't made a Card in a Box to give it a go...they are so much fun to make and ideas are endless.

For my second card I've used the gorgeous Camelia Blooms...I love it's simplicity.


This is from a set of 4 note cards I made. All the cards were the same except I used different Bloomin' Fabulous images for each one. Lucky for you I only have one picture of it ;-D I used an A4 Embossalicious folder to emboss the whole card blank...I really love doing this...then printed the image and sentiment as seen and scored a line around the card with my Scorpal. I think this really makes a difference to the finished card.
